SOLIHULL’S MPs are campaigning for new names for their constituencies.

Saqib Bhatti, Member of Parliament for Meriden, and Julian Knight, Member of Parliament for Solihull, have appealed to the Boundary Commission for England to change the names of their constituencies.

Both MPs are in favour of the changes with proposals to change Meriden to ‘Solihull East and Meriden’ and to change Solihull to ‘Solihull West and Shirley’.

“It is right to have a constituency name that represents even more of my constituents but also to keep a vital part of our constituency’s history,” said Mr Bhatti.




“I am hopeful this will support efforts to encourage greater voter participation in the area and foster deeper ties within the community.”

Mr Knight added: “With the changes proposed by the Commission, which would bring the whole of Shirley into one constituency, it’s now time that Shirley is put on the Parliamentary map!


“Our community is so wonderful and diverse, and it’s important that the Parliamentary boundaries and constituency names reflect that too.”

Both MPs have launched campaigns which will be delivered to the Boundary Commission for England in support of the new constituency names.
